But now, Italy meets Thailand under the roof of the Thai Square Minories restaurant, where you can see the eye-catching rotating dome oven. Decks ovens are fairly common, but conveyor ovens are our most frequently sold oven.With an AVGUSTO Zanolli domed rotating base oven, Thai Square has implemented an eye-catching oven finished in bronze that has the approval of the Neopolitan Pizza Association. Rotating base ovens aren’t new, but being able to customise the exterior and the patentd Air Trap System are standout features with the AVGUSTO range.


Yes, you read that correctly. Rotating base oven. Not an average deck oven, not a conveyor oven. With a circular design, and space to cook eleven 12 inch pizzas, the AVGUSTO 9 is capable of rotating in two directions and has an adjustable speed to ensure you can perfect your baking. Don’t forget about the ability to see every pizza whilst the rotating base turns, allowing for a more transparent cooking experience – you’ll be sure to never forget about a pizza. And. no heat spots to contend with, so the whole rotating base can be used.
But, how hot does it actually bake at? The AVGUSTO is capable of reaching 500c – and has been approved by Neopolitan Pizza Association. Meaning you don’t just have a high performing oven, you have a piece of pizza history and tradition in your kitchen. You could even use this in your marketing…
